Output 24b2fcc375f395876effc4ea18cba552a216c575885f6a8526c2ead6d99291c4:1

value
58650568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e15a8ef1e5578642a6508a8d54bb7e2221642f3d OP_EQUAL
address
MUSikhTwjnjoDNCB3zdetPL3UNrLH9wWxB
transaction
24b2fcc375f395876effc4ea18cba552a216c575885f6a8526c2ead6d99291c4
spent
true